linux中登录p4后,linux下perforce(p4)的使用方法和命令
时间: 2024-02-26 22:55:39 浏览: 83
使用Perforce(p4)在Linux下进行操作的步骤如下:
1. 登录Perforce(p4)服务器:在Linux终端中使用`p4 login`命令进行登录,需要输入用户名和密码。
2. 创建客户端工作区:在Linux终端中使用`p4 client`命令创建客户端工作区,需要指定工作区名称和本地路径等信息。
3. 下载代码:在Linux终端中使用`p4 sync`命令下载代码,可以指定下载的版本号或者直接下载最新版本。
4. 提交代码:在Linux终端中使用`p4 add`命令添加新文件,使用`p4 edit`命令编辑已有文件,使用`p4 delete`命令删除文件,最后使用`p4 submit`命令提交代码。
5. 查看代码历史记录:在Linux终端中使用`p4 history`命令查看代码的历史记录,包括版本号、提交人、提交时间等信息。
6. 查看代码差异:在Linux终端中使用`p4 diff`命令查看两个版本之间的代码差异。
7. 撤销代码修改:在Linux终端中使用`p4 revert`命令撤销未提交的代码修改。
以上是Perforce(p4)在Linux下的基本使用方法和命令。
相关问题
请使用p4命令在Stream中创建一个WorkSpace
在Perforce中,使用p4 client命令创建一个工作空间(Workspace),也称作客户端(Client)。以下是在Stream中创建一个Workspace的步骤:
1. 打开命令行终端或P4V客户端。
2. 使用p4 client命令创建一个新的工作空间:
```
p4 client workspace_name
```
其中,workspace_name是你要创建的工作空间的名称。
3. 在弹出的编辑器中,按照以下格式填写工作空间的描述信息:
```
Client: workspace_name
Owner: your_username
Description:
<enter a description of your workspace here>
Root: c:\path\to\your\workspace\root
Stream: //path/to/your/stream
View:
//depot/... //workspace_name/...
```
其中,your_username是你的Perforce用户名,c:\path\to\your\workspace\root是你本地机器上用于存储代码的目录,//path/to/your/stream是你要创建工作空间的Stream路径。
4. 保存并关闭编辑器。
5. 运行以下命令,将工作空间与Perforce服务器上的Stream关联起来:
```
p4 client -s
```
6. 完成以上步骤后,你的工作空间就可以使用了。你可以使用p4 sync命令将代码从服务器上同步到本地机器上,使用p4 submit命令将你的修改提交回服务器。
perforce p4v 入门
Perforce P4V是一款强大的版本控制管理工具,可帮助开发团队追踪和管理项目的代码变化。入门Perforce P4V需要以下步骤:
1. 下载和安装:首先,你需要从Perforce官方网站下载并安装P4V客户端软件。根据你的操作系统选择合适的版本并按照安装向导进行安装。
2. 创建账户:安装完成后,打开P4V软件并选择"创建新帐户"。填写注册信息包括用户名、密码和邮箱。点击"创建"按钮完成账户创建。
3. 连接到服务器:在P4V的主界面,点击"连接"菜单并选择"新建连接"。填写服务器地址和端口号,然后点击"连接"按钮。如果连接成功,你将看到服务器上所有可用的存储库。
4. 设置工作区:在连接成功后,你需要设置一个工作区来管理你的代码文件。点击"文件"菜单并选择"新建工作区"。填写工作区名字和本地路径,然后点击"应用"按钮。你可以在工作区中添加、删除和更新文件。
5. 检出文件:一旦设置好工作区,你可以从服务器上检出文件进行修改。在工作区中,右键点击需要检出的文件并选择"检出"选项。这将将文件复制到本地,你可以通过P4V编辑这些文件。
6. 提交更改:完成文件修改后,你需要将这些更改提交到服务器。在工作区中右键点击修改过的文件并选择"提交"选项。填写提交描述并点击"提交"按钮。
7. 更新代码:当其他人员在服务器上提交了更改后,你需要更新你的工作区以获得这些更改。在工作区中右键点击选择"获取最新版本"选项,P4V将自动更新你的代码文件。
总结来说,Perforce P4V的入门步骤包括下载和安装软件、创建账户、连接到服务器、设置工作区、检出文件、提交更改和更新代码。通过熟练使用P4V,你可以更好地管理和追踪你的项目代码。
相关推荐
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)